How come my weight it that big? I dont have a lot of coins and they started staking 2 hours ago There must be an issue with the new wallet weight calculation, as my stake weight is also huge, with an expected time of 0 seconds. But this is just a calculation for the GUI, the actual weight of your stakes will work as per normal. Regards Troy

now this
prev=d1a22f76fbc37396c83b60e1e8ddbded6dfa34bfbe8f3ef61ee5bcaeb415c6c9 ProcessBlock: ORPHAN BLOCK 19, prev=4524476aa646790347de691983d3432668085bf9b8ad5b5a0bc37cd5ea59e6a7 ProcessBlock: ORPHAN BLOCK 20, prev=d1c4811f83187be7f335c86f9745572da741acf763e49b7f6fce5aa15b52e720 ..... snip
is this a problem with the chain or just me?
Judging by the height of those blocks, you are generating old blocks. Is the wallet synced? Have you got the wallet generating (gen=1) in your conf file? What is the timestamp of these blocks? This probably happened before your wallet was synced.
